Congress to hold protest against Land Bill on March 23
CHENNAI: Congress today said it will hold statewide protest demonstrations on March 23 opposing the Land Bill and to urge the Centre to take it back as it "usurped the rights" of farmers.

"The protest demonstration will be held in 31 districts including Chennai, Madurai, Coimbatore, Tiruchi, Salem and Sivaganga," TNCC chief Elangovan said here.

The TNCC chief said he would lead the protest in the city while former Union Minister P Chidambaram would preside over the agitation in Sivaganga.

Former Union Ministers Mani Shankar Aiyar and E M Sudarsana Natchiappan would lead the protests at Thanjavur and Dindigul respectively.

Condemning the Land Bill as "black law", he alleged it took away the rights of farmers.

"The AIADMK has displayed its anti-farmers' attitude by supporting it (in Lok Sabha). The protests will condem the anti-people attitude of both the State and Central governments," he said.
